Biomedical engineers have long seen that they have a role in the fields of equipment planning and technology assessment. This role has not been universally understood. Through sustained efforts we have shown that we can contribute to and should be involved in equipment planning. Efforts are now under way to demonstrate the need for and the role that biomedical engineering can play in technology assessment and ultimately in strategic planning. The paper examines the Canadian healthcare scene within the context of the Province of British Columbia, and more specifically the opportunities and challenges in the fields of technology management presented to an in-house biomedical engineering group at a hospital society in Greater Vancouver.
